Linkage group-chromosome correlation in Culex tritaeniorhynchus.

R H Baker, R K Sakai, A Mian.   

Abstract

Linkage groups of a culicine mosquito, Culex tritaeniorhynchus, have been assigned to their respective chromosomes by genetic and cytologic observations of radiation-induced aberrations. Linkage group I is assigned to the smallest chromosome, linkage group II to the submetacentric chromosome, and linkage group III to the metacentric chromosome.
